You'll need to contact your ISP to see if they have a spam filter on their server (more and more do). SpamAssassin is what a lot of ISPs are starting to use now.

Even if they do enable some sort of filtering on their end, you should be able to see what is being filtered out via a web interface so you can check for false positives.
